实现Linux上的Mac操作系统:让它变得可能!

实现Linux上的Mac操作系统:让它变得可能!

在计算机操作系统领域,Mac操作系统以其稳定性、安全性和用户友好的界面而闻名。尽管Mac操作系统是专有的,只能在苹果公司的硬件上运行,但很多人希望能够在其他平台上运行Mac操作系统。幸运的是,借助一些开源项目和技术,我们可以在Linux系统上实现类似于Mac的用户体验。

1. 安装Hackintosh

要将Mac操作系统安装在Linux系统上,首先需要使用Hackintosh工具。Hackintosh是一种基于x86架构的计算机,通过改造使其能够运行Mac操作系统。常用的Hackintosh工具有Clover、OpenCore等,它们可以模拟Mac硬件环境,从而实现安装和运行Mac操作系统。

在安装Hackintosh之前,确保你的计算机硬件兼容Mac操作系统。具体的硬件要求可以在Hackintosh论坛和社区中找到。安装Hackintosh需要一定的技术知识和多次尝试,因此建议在一个空闲的分区或者备份系统数据后进行操作。

2. 配置自定义内核

一旦安装了Hackintosh,你可能会遇到许多硬件兼容性问题。这是因为Mac操作系统只针对苹果硬件进行优化,而Linux系统上的硬件可能与Mac不完全兼容。

为了解决这些兼容性问题,你可以自定义Linux内核。Linux内核是Linux操作系统的核心组件,它负责管理硬件和软件资源。通过修改Linux内核配置,我们可以调整一些参数和选项,从而使其与Mac操作系统更加兼容。

要配置自定义Linux内核,首先需要下载Linux内核源代码,然后使用make menuconfig命令进行配置。在配置过程中,你可以根据Mac操作系统的要求和硬件兼容性情况,选择适当的内核选项。完成配置后,使用make和make install命令安装自定义内核。

3. 使用Mac主题和图标

为了使Linux系统看起来更像Mac操作系统,你可以使用Mac主题和图标。许多Linux发行版都提供了Mac主题和图标的包,你可以从软件包管理器中搜索并安装。

一旦安装了Mac主题和图标,你可以在系统设置中启用它们。通常,你可以在外观或主题选项中选择相应的Mac主题和图标,然后应用它们。使用Mac主题和图标后,你会发现Linux系统的界面和图标风格与Mac操作系统非常相似。

4. 使用类似于Mac的软件

Mac操作系统有许多独特的应用程序和工具,它们为用户提供了各种功能和便利。尽管这些应用程序无法直接在Linux系统上运行,但是有许多类似于Mac的软件可以替代。

例如,如果你喜欢Mac操作系统中的iWork办公套件,那么你可以使用LibreOffice或者WPS Office等开源办公套件。这些软件提供了类似于Mac的界面和功能,可以满足你的办公需求。

同样,如果你喜欢Mac操作系统中的音乐播放器iTunes,你可以使用Linux上的Rhythmbox或者Clementine等应用程序来管理和播放你的音乐库。

5. 调整系统设置

最后,为了实现更接近Mac操作系统的用户体验,你可以调整Linux系统的一些设置。

首先,你可以调整系统的外观和行为。例如,你可以设置全局菜单栏,使菜单栏位于屏幕顶部,类似于Mac操作系统。此外,你还可以设置鼠标滚动方向以及快捷键等,以适应Mac用户的使用习惯。

其次,你可以安装一些Mac操作系统中常用的应用程序和工具。例如,你可以安装Mac风格的文件管理器、终端和邮件客户端等。这些应用程序和工具可以让你更加轻松地使用Linux系统,并且与你习惯的Mac操作系统类似。

总结

实现在Linux系统上运行Mac操作系统可能需要一些技术知识和调整工作,但是这样做可以为你带来类似于Mac的用户体验。通过安装Hackintosh、配置自定义内核、使用Mac主题和图标、使用类似于Mac的软件以及调整系统设置,你可以在Linux系统上实现接近Mac操作系统的界面和功能。

值得指出的是,这种实现方式可能会存在一些限制和不完全兼容性。在尝试实现Linux上的Mac操作系统之前,确保你了解风险,并对系统进行备份。

操作系统标签